GOP provided under-the-table funding to Akin
It comes as no surprise that the National Republican Senatorial Committee trashed GOP Senate candidate Todd Akin for his “legitimate rape” comments but then quietly funneled $760,000 to him.
The Associated Press reveals that the last-ditch funding went to Akin in hopes of salvaging his bid to unseat Sen. Claire McCaskill. It was part of the Republican effort to obtain a majority in the Senate.
But none of the money that Akin got made a difference, and the Senate retained its Democratic majority. McCaskill soundly defeated Akin who showed himself to be too far to the right for the tastes of people in the Show-Me State.
